[[https://www.uniprot.org/uniprot/ZN593_HUMAN ZN593_HUMAN]] Negatively modulates the DNA binding activity of Oct-2 and therefore its transcriptional regulatory activity. Could act either by binding to DNA octamer or by interacting with Oct-2. May also be a modulator of other octamer-binding proteins.
